Description
-------

This appears to be the cause of a crash when exiting System Settings.  More 
information in the bug report, but basically what happens is that the manager 
keeps track of widgets that it is managing in d->m_managedTopLevelWidgets.  If 
a widget is a top level widget when it is added, but is no longer top level 
when it is destroyed, it is not removed from the list which results in an 
access-to-deleted-object in the destructor.

This change unconditionally removes the widget even if it is no longer top 
level.  Removing the widget from the list has no ill effects, the list is only 
actually used in Partmanager::eventFilter() which will never get an event for a 
deleted widget anyway.

Aside:  The problematic 'foreach (const QWidget *w, 
d->m_managedTopLevelWidgets)' loop in PartManager::PartManager() is really 
superfluous, since all signal connections to 'this' are removed on destruction 
anyway.

Testing
-------

Built KParts with this change, and also systemsettings5 with the associated 
change (see associated review).  Observed no crash when exiting the 
application.  Also checked correct operation of Konqueror and Kate.
